Items You’ll Need
- Charcoal Grill or Gas Grill
- Grilling Tools Set (Spatula, Tongs, Basting Brush)
- Cooking Thermometer
- Skewers (Metal or Bamboo)
- Grill Cleaning Brush
- Grill Mat
- Meat Marinade Injector
- Serving Platters
- Paper Plates and Disposable Cutlery
- Cooler for Drinks
- Barbecue Apron
- Firestarter or Lighter
- Ice Packs
- Grilling Planks (Cedar, etc.)
- Basting Sauce and BBQ Rubs
- Food Storage Containers
